Some students seek to live off campus in either shared houses or apartments and other student’s prefer the relative quiet and homely comforts of lodging with a family. We have links to our websites that advertise properties for rent and also families who offer bed, breakfast and evening meal for either five or seven days per week.

Renting Accommodation
Off campus accommodation is available throughout Dublin city and suburbs and the UCD Accommodation Booking & Support Office help students/staff/visitors to find accommodation in a number of ways:
Our UCD Accommodation Booking & Support Office is based at the rear of the Merville Central Office in the Merville Student Residences and is open all year round where students can refer to UCD accommodation support staff. The office is open from 9.30am to 5pm Monday to Friday these hours will be extended during busy periods and can be contacted on +353 1 716 5772 or +353 1 716 5773.
Our website, www.ucdaccommodationpad.ie shows listings of houses, flats, apartments, lodgings and general self- catering accommodation.
- To use the site you need to register. Please use your @ucdconnect email address. Should you not have one please email roombookingsupport@ucd.ie with your preferred email address and CAO or application number.
- Once you register you will need to validate your account. Please note we activate accounts Mon-Fri, 9.30am to 17.00 to allow access to the website.
- The website has an alert system which you can activate. This notifies you should your preference for accommodation become available.
- The website also has a message board. This allows you to contact those offering accommodation and contact other students about the possibility of sharing etc. These messages are monitored and updated on the website daily Mon-Fri 9.30am to17.00.
- This website also has short term accommodation for staff and visitors.
- An up-to-date online register of accommodation and advice on suitability
- Advice on tenant rights and responsibilities and referral to threshold or PRTB
Areas close to Belfield are:
DUBLIN 4: Ballsbridge, Donnybrook, Sandymount
DUBLIN 6: Ranelagh, Rathgar, Rathmines
DUBLIN 14: Clonskeagh, Dundrum, Goatstown
DUBLIN COUNTY: Blackrock, Booterstown, Mount Merrion,
Stillorgan, Dun Laoghaire

Letting agents are independent businesses and specialise in the rental market. Many but not all, charge a non-refundable registration, booking and administration fee plus deposits. So, before you pay for any services or lists of accommodation, have a clear understanding what services you will be receiving from paying a fee.
